Dibucaine Number Cholinesterase
Test ID:
702904
CPT code:
82638
Synonyms:
Dibucaine Inhibition
Clinical Use:
Assess the presence of homozygous or heterozygous “atypical” cholinesterase variant, in patients who have low result of serum or plasma cholinesterase assay, and may be at risk of apnea when given succinylcholine muscle relaxant
Test Information:
This approach to detection of serum or plasma cholinesterase variants does not entirely avoid the problem of variation in reactivity with some atypical enzymes.
